A brand new thriller from writer Harlan Coben, starring actress Michelle Keegan, is set to launch on Netflix very soon. The story follows the character of Maya Stern, played by former Coronation Street star Michelle, who is trying to come to terms with the brutal murder of her husband Joe, played by Richard Armitage.

The drama also stars British film and TV legend Joanna Lumley. Fool Me Once was filmed across the north west earlier this year and will feature a host of iconic locations in the region.

It will mark Stockport-born Michelle's Netflix debut.
